Discover The Art of Espresso: Brewing Like a Barista at Home

Brewing a delicious espresso at home can seem like a daunting task, but with the right gear and a little practice, you can swiftly achieve barista-level results. Start by purchasing a high-grade espresso machine that suits your requirements. Grind your beans fresh for each cup, as pre-pulverized coffee reduces its flavor over time.

Experiment with numerous espresso types to find your preferred roast and origin. Mastering the art of tamping ensures even coffee pressure for a balanced flavor profile.

Finally, explore the realm of milk texturing to create latte art and elevate your espresso experience.

Preserving Your Coffee Maker for Optimal Flavor

A clean coffee revealed maker remains the key to a delightful cup of joe. Over time, residue from coffee beans can build up, impacting the taste and aroma of your brew. By regularly cleaning your machine, you ensure that every cup is as flavorful as possible.

Begin by separating the parts according to the manufacturer's instructions. Use a mild detergent and warm water to clean away any buildup. For stubborn stains, consider using a vinegar solution.

After cleaning, wash all parts with fresh water and let them to air dry completely before reinstalling your coffee maker.
